    Nik112 is correct about removing the stock planes can cause add-on aircraft problems. It is almost always the stock aircraft sound files that are referenced in other models. That's very common.

    Yet removing the stock planes gives you that many more aircraft you can load into the CFS2/Aircraft folder before hitting the dreaded 100 plane limit. So it is desirable to remove them.

    To solve the problem, here's what I do. I leave the stock airplanes folders in the CFS2/Aircraft folder, but I remove everything inside the stock aircraft folders except the Sound folder. CFS2 no longer sees the models and textures, so it does not count them as being in the CFS2/Aircraft folder. But the Sound folder is there for the add on aircraft to use. Because the stock aircraft folders are still in the CFS2/Aircraft folder, it does not seem to require removing the names from the CFS2.cfg doc.

    Dumonceau,

    Just a couple words of advice...

    1) Go slowly building up your installs. Install an aircraft, object package, or ship. Test it, make sure it works, then add another. This will save you a lot of problems later on.

    2) Also, for each install you have, make sure to create a backup of your quick combat (.qcb) file found in the QUICKCOM folder. Simply copy the file to your desktop, rename the extension ".bak" and place it back in your QUICKCOM folder alongside the original file. This will save you some headaches later on if you have to try and fix the problem I described below tip #3.

    3) There is for most people a limit of how many aircraft, objects, and ships that you can have in a single install.

    100 is the max of aircraft for most people...and remember that any extra texture or "skin" you install on top of the original aircraft counts as an aircraft by itself.

    100 is supposed to be the max number of ships / ship textures you can have, but in my experience that number is closer to between 75 and 80.

    1480 - 1500 is also the upper limit of .dp files you can have in the OBJECTS_DP folder before it causes problems.

    This "problem" is a message that says "failure to initialize the databases, this install might be corrupted." There are ways around this without resorting to a reinstall. If this happens, start a thread and we will walk you through it.

    This is a post that will probably draw some disagreement, but it's just two sides of the same coin. Because of the amount of outstanding product out there for CFS2, I would highly encourage you to do multiple European installs, as well as multiple Mediterranean installs. The Eastern Front, if you so choose, you can get by with one.

    I divide mine by years...Early ETO and Early Med are 1939-1942, Late ETO and Late Med are 1943-1945.

    There are "multi-install" utilities out there that allow you to run CFS2 from one installation based on "batch" files, but in my experience, I never got the thing working right. I set up mine separately, and create theatre-specific environments for each of my sims.

    You will find that for each theatre, especially in Europe, that I use a "common core" of files, including aircraft, ships, objects, and Achim's airfields. Accordingly, once you install one of my "big" campaigns, the other ones you install for that theatre tend to require less downloads because you have already installed many of the items you need.

    One last thing, and this is a must: Make sure to download and install this for each ETO / MTO / OstFront based sim: http://www.sim-outhouse.com/sohforum...id=17&id=17924

    The reason for this is critical. When CFS2 originally came out, it had only four nations available; Germany, Britain, the US Navy, and the Japanese Navy. Most, if not nearly all of the more modern campaigns for CFS2 use other nationalities as well as these, because the country.cfg file has now been extended to a total of nineteen nations.

    For example: Most of my campaign reworks involving the United States are Army-related, meaning that the nationality is the US Army Air Corps, which is #7 in the expanded country.cfg file. If you were to try and fly this without the expanded country.cfg file, you would not be able to select the missions, because they would be listed under a nationality that you don't have. In addition, all AI aircraft that carry such a designation would be interpreted as an "enemy" and shoot at you. Not a good situation!

    You do realise that you have been bitten.

    If you fly any of Rami's Missions and Campaigns, He normally uses some of the best Aircraft avalaible.

    While your looking for new aircraft, might I suggest looking for a couple things.

    -Look for Multi LOD (Levels Of Detail) or Multi-res models when ever you can.

    -Careful with FS2004 conversions. They tend to be frame rate killers if used as AI's. most lack the LODs.

    -Don't go too crazy on repaints. every texture you add to a model count towards the 100 plane limit. if you must have different skins then make a new aircraft. trust me, you won't regret it.

    There is more but for the sake of keeping this short I'll leave it at that for now.

    Oh Stock ACs that you might want to keep...
    A6M2_ZERO, B24D_LIBERATOR, F4F4_WILDCAT, F4U1A_CORSAIR, N1K2J_GEORGE, P38F_LIGHTNING

    I would get the OH versions. If you don't want any stock planes then just remember to replace the sound file for all of your new ones.
